CVE-2026-4466: Command Injection in Comfast CF-AC100CVE-2026-4466 0 CVE-2026-4466 is a command injection vulnerability in the Comfast CF-AC100 wireless device running firmware version 2.6.0.8. The flaw exists in the /cgi-bin/mbox-config endpoint, specifically when setting the ntp_timezone parameter, allowing remote attackers to execute arbitrary commands. Exploitation does not require user interaction but does require high privileges, limiting attack vectors. The vendor has not responded to the disclosure, and no patches are currently available.
